Crypto Legislation on Thin Ice as Senate Delays Clarity Act
The U.S. Senate's decision to delay the Clarity Act has put the future of crypto finance legislation in jeopardy, but it's not a disaster for the industry... yet.
Earlier this month, the Senate took its summer vacation before finishing work on the Clarity Act, a major piece of legislation that could significantly impact the crypto finance sector. According to reports, the chances of the bill passing Congress and becoming law by Election Day in November have decreased due to this delay.
Senate Majority Leader John Thune has promised to bring the bill to the Senate floor in September, making it one of the few remaining issues to be debated before the midterms. This means that while the legislation is still alive, its fate remains uncertain until September's session.
